- Thoughts on Human-Software Interactions and How to Debug Them
- Somewhat scattered thoughts, but some good nuggets on how humans interact operate within the software systems they create.
- One good nugget: "That's because to debug a system that is misbehaving under automation, you need to understand the system, and then understand the automation, then understand what the automation thinks of the system, and then take action."
